If YouTube is the cinema, TikTok is the street market. Indonesia has one of the largest TikTok user bases in the world, and it has fundamentally altered the music industry. A song that fails on Spotify can become a national anthem if it hooks onto a dance challenge.

TikTok has also birthed a new class of micro-celebrities like Bintang Emon, who uses stand-up comedy logic in 60-second rants about social class and broken rice cookers, and Sarah Viloid, a gamer turned variety creator who bridges the gap between esports and mainstream gossip.

A unique feature of popular videos in Indonesia is the aggressive use of code-switching. A single 3-minute video might switch between formal Indonesian, broken English ("Jakarta slang"), and local dialects like Javanese Ngoko (crude Javanese) four or five times.

This is not a bug; it is a feature. Because Indonesia has over 700 languages, creators use slang to create "in-groups." A video that mixes Bahasa Jaksel (Jakarta Selatan slang, which liberally uses "Like," "Literally," and "I don't know") signals to the viewer that the creator is urban, young, and trendy. Conversely, a video in thick Medan Hokkien dialect signals a different, equally dedicated audience.
